Lying within the pretty village of Great Snoring, offering lovely  views over the sought after North Norfolk Countryside. The village Club has a lively bar and opens several evenings a week and on Sunday lunchtime. The local farm sells their hens free range eggs all year round, and duck, goose and quail eggs during the summer. Fakenham with all it's shops, hospitality and lovely side streets has much to offer. Thursday is market day with a myriad of wonderful stalls. The next village East  isThursford famous for the Christmas spectacular show. The blue flag beach at Wells- Next-the-Sea is a go to for families to swim, paddle, build sand castles or just admire the super beach huts. For nature lovers enjoy the stunning waterfowl world at Pensthorpe or the beautiful nature reserves at Cley and Salthouse marshes.

You are welcomed into your well appointed holiday home, through to the spacious lounge area with comfortable sofas and easy chairs overlooking the front garden, the dining area to the rear, giving access to the sunny conservatory at the back. When dining in, the fully equipped  kitchen with electric oven, hob, microwave, fridge, freezer, dishwasher, and washing machine, makes light work of preparing food after a day on the beach or visiting North Norfolk's array of attractions. For sleeping there are two first floor bedrooms one double, one twin bedroom and a separate WC.  On the ground a double room and the family bathroom, ideal for those who prefer to stay on one level

Having a mature enclosed  garden, meandering with areas of lawn linked by shady pathways which lead down to the fields at the back.  To the front of the property, meanwhile, there is a driveway with off-road parking for three cars.
